English Translation and Interpreting
1. General Objectives
The Bachelor of English in Translation and Interpreting program aims to educate graduates who possess comprehensive knowledge, professional competencies, political awareness, ethical values, professional conduct, and good health, enabling them to work effectively in professions requiring English proficiency and to meet the demands of society and the globalized economy.
The program aims to:
-
Provide students with a broad foundation in the English language, as well as British and American culture, society, and literature.
-
Develop students' English communication skills to a proficient level for effective interaction in common social and professional contexts.
-
Equip students with the professional competencies required for careers in teaching, translation and interpreting, business, economics, public administration, and other professional fields.
-
Foster effective learning skills that enable students to pursue lifelong learning, continuously improve their language proficiency, and develop an initial capacity for academic research in linguistics, literature, and the culture and civilization of English-speaking countries.
2. Specific Objectives
2.1. Knowledge
Graduates of the English Translation and Interpreting program will acquire comprehensive knowledge of the English language and develop the ability to apply English effectively in professional translation and interpreting.
Students will gain:
-
A solid understanding of translation and interpreting theories.
-
Extensive knowledge of English linguistics, enabling them to translate a wide variety of texts between English and Vietnamese with accuracy and professionalism.
-
Comprehensive knowledge of English vocabulary and grammar.
-
Broad understanding of British and American culture as well as scientific and technological concepts, providing a strong interdisciplinary foundation for professional translation and interpreting.

2.2.3. English Translation and Interpreting Skills
Graduates will be able to:
-
Translate a wide range of documents, including socio-economic reports, cultural reports, scientific documents, and news articles between Vietnamese and English.
-
Translate literary works from English into Vietnamese.
-
Perform interpreting assignments at conferences, seminars, business negotiations, political meetings, and other professional or general communication settings.

3. Career Objectives
The English Translation and Interpreting program prepares graduates with the knowledge and professional skills required for careers such as:
-
Translator or Interpreter at Departments of Foreign Affairs.
-
Translator or Interpreter for non-governmental organization (NGO) projects.
-
Translator or Interpreter at government agencies, international organizations, and businesses where English is used.
-
Freelance Translator or Interpreter.
In addition, graduates possess strong English communication and professional skills that enable them to pursue a wide range of career opportunities in organizations and enterprises requiring highly competent English-speaking professionals, even if they choose not to work directly in the field of translation and interpreting.
